Output 043234ba864902415405f839bf0fb7a30b4072ecb8f010c4e3d5e83f13cac4b3:1

value
42550000
script pubkey
OP_0 OP_PUSHBYTES_32 9353812e6567b27233a0ad3f983bc8a12154a245c9513aff6eaf2d0e5fee3d89
address
bc1qjdfcztn9v7e8yvaq45lesw7g5ys4fgj9e9gn4lmw4uksuhlw8kysyu6au2
transaction
043234ba864902415405f839bf0fb7a30b4072ecb8f010c4e3d5e83f13cac4b3
confirmations
117436
spent
true